House Fire Following Melted Power Lines
Eugene St & N California St
Published · Updated
Summary
- Firefighters in Indianapolis responded to downed power lines that ignited a fire at a nearby house, which was quickly extinguished. Police assistance was requested for an illegal burn near the incident site.
